Overview

CJC-1295 with DAC is a long-acting GHRH analog. The DAC — Drug Affinity Complex — binds the peptide to albumin in the blood, dramatically extending its half-life so a single dose can keep the growth-hormone-releasing signal elevated for days rather than minutes.

This is the key difference from the no-DAC form: instead of one short pulse, CJC-1295 with DAC raises the baseline GHRH signal over an extended window, which many people prefer for less frequent dosing. How it works

CJC-1295 with DAC is a growth-hormone-releasing hormone (GHRH) analog carrying a Drug Affinity Complex. The DAC lets the peptide bind to albumin — a long-lived blood protein — which shields it from rapid breakdown and stretches its active life from minutes to several days. Over that window it keeps prompting the pituitary's GHRH receptors.

The result is a sustained elevation of the growth-hormone-releasing signal rather than a single short pulse. Your body still releases GH in its own pulses on top of this raised baseline, which is why the DAC form is often paired with a secretagogue that sharpens each pulse. Injection delivers the peptide directly to the bloodstream, avoiding the digestive breakdown that would destroy it orally.

Frequently asked questions

What does the DAC do?

The Drug Affinity Complex binds the peptide to albumin in your blood, extending its half-life from minutes to several days so a single dose keeps the signal elevated far longer.

How is this different from CJC-1295 without DAC?

The DAC form sustains a raised GHRH baseline for days with infrequent dosing; the no-DAC form gives a short, sharp pulse and clears in hours. They suit different protocol styles.

Is this the same as taking growth hormone?

No. It prompts your own pituitary to release growth hormone, and your body still pulses GH on top of the raised baseline — it does not introduce GH from outside.

Why is it dosed so infrequently?

Because the DAC keeps it active for days, protocols call for far fewer injections than short-acting peptides, which appeals to people who want a simpler schedule.
